Problems solved by technology

[0003] Drawings of engineering cost are important indicators for engineering calculations and later audits, so they need to be properly preserved. The existing drawing storage device needs to take out the entire drawing from the storage device when retrieving drawings, which increases the difficulty of drawing preservation. Therefore, A new type of storage device is needed

Abstract

The invention provides a blueprint storage device for engineering cost, which relates to the field of engineering cost. The drawing storage device for the project cost includes a storage cabinet. A through groove is opened on the left side of the fixed cabinet. A partition is slidably connected to the inside of the through groove. The partition is slidably connected to the fixed cabinet. The inner bottom wall of the storage cabinet is provided with a fixed groove. , the center of the fixed groove is fixedly installed with a limit rod, the end of the limit rod away from the fixed groove is fixedly installed with a positioning piece, and the inner wall of the fixed groove is fixedly installed with a pressing piece. The blueprint storage device for project cost can fix the blueprint by setting the cylinder body and the center sleeve inside the cylinder body, and store the blueprint. The drawing can be pulled out easily by setting the fixing mechanism, and the blueprint can be preserved by the storage cabinet provided with it. The title bar can be displayed when the fixing mechanism is pulled out, which solves the problem of inconvenient storage caused by checking the title bar of the entire drawing and opening the entire drawing in the prior art.
